Evaluation of suitability of soil test methods for available phosphorus and potassium under hybrid maize cultivation

Author(s):
Nidhi Luthra and Ajaya Srivastava
Abstract:
An experiment was conducted to obtain simple, cost effective, efficient, and plant uptake correlated soil test methods for determination of phosphorus (P) and potassium (K) in Mollisols of Uttarakhand. Soil samples were collected before sowing of hybrid maize to evaluate the soil test methods for available P and K. Methods used were Olsen's-P and AB-DTPA for available P; and NH4OAc-K and AB-DTPA for available K. Suitability of these methods for given soil nutrients was evaluated by comparing the R2 values (coefficient of determination) obtained from regression analysis. Results concluded that the R2 values of obtained equations by using different combinations of soil test methods for the determination of available P and K in soil were highly significant. Superior R2 value for hybrid maize (0.684**) was observed with Olsen’s P in comparison to AB-DTPA method (R2 value 0.6805 **) for available P determination. Also, for available K determination, Superior R2 value for hybrid maize (0.6849) was observed with Neutral ammonium acetate in comparison to AB-DTPA method (R2 value 0.6830 **). It showed that Olsen’s method for P and ammonium acetate method for K are more promising and superior over other methods.
